Sat 809453646605073

decimal
161890.3646605073
degree
0°161890′610″3646605073‴
percentile
38.545411785498686%
name
icqyjbwuvsa
cycle
0
epoch
0
period
80
block
161890
offset
3646605073
timestamp
rarity
common